China has stepped up its military harassment of Taiwan in recent years and the president of the democratic island has been reviewing military capability since 2020.
Taiwan is preparing to extend the length of compulsory military service from four months to one year, according to a senior government official.
The meeting, called by Taiwan's president Tsai Ing-wen, is expected to look at ways to boost the island's defence capability in the face of growing pressure from China.Reuters' source said:"China's various unilateral behaviours have become a major concern for regional security."
